So when I was reading Tine's blog one day and found out about her review on Artiste Professional brush. $17 dollar for a skunk brush? pretty good deal!

Found it in Priceline (local pharmarcy) and check it out a couple of time before I get it. I'm pretty frugal when come to buying make up :P
The brush is pretty soft and I think it's make out of synthetic hair. Wash it and it hardly shed. :) Does not feel scratchy at all too.
The brush of course not as dense as my Everyday Mineral Flat Top brush but it's a stippling brush. Meant to be this way, I think. Where the two different colour of hairs is different level.
I had used it with my MAC MSF and it give a really nice glow without looking OTT. Great buy and it control my lemming for MAC 187 till later.
